The dimensions of this cylinder are height (h) = 3 and radius (r) = 5. What is the volume?

62% Answer Correctly
150π
75π
27π

Solution

The volume of a cylinder is πr2h:

v = πr2h
v = π(52 x 3)
v = 75π

To combine like terms, add or subtract the coefficients (the numbers that come before the variables) of terms that have the same variable raised to the same exponent.

4a2 - 4a2 = 0a2

A line segment is a portion of a line with a measurable length. The midpoint of a line segment is the point exactly halfway between the endpoints. The midpoint bisects (cuts in half) the line segment.
